Runescape's Wilderness to be reinstated

20110118runescape

The Wilderness, Runescape's most dangerous, deadly and loot-tastic zone is back - and so is trading.

What does this mean to you? It mean you should gather up all your best gear and hide it somewhere very safe before somebody bangs you over the head and loots your corpse to trade it all off.

In a referendum attracting over one million players, Runescapers voted to restore the deadly PvP zone The Wilderness, which will be returned to the game along with new features accounting for evolved game mechanics.

The Wilderness is the only part of the Runescape world - or perhaps of any MMORPG - where combat with another player means the loss of everything your character has equipped.

Astoundingly, the one million or so players who want to get back to lotting their fellow 'scapers are also those who voted for free trading, which will be restored on February 1. I'm fairly certain we're not the first to draw a connection between these two features.

The referendum formed part of Runescape's anniversary celebrations as the free-to-play MMORPG rounded the ten-year post and showed no signs of quittin'.
